Trends & Tips

Dawn says that more and more couples are choosing destination weddings and a popular trend right now is an off-site destination wedding. This means that couples are staying at a resort but are having the wedding at an outside location. For example, Dawn recommends an off-site villa in Roatan for brides who are looking for something a little bit different. "It's very private, very authentic and very cool!"

With so much experience booking destination weddings, Dawn offers some great advice for brides. She often asks couples to keep in mind that there's a danger in booking too far in advance, as rates aren't always great. Instead, Dawn advises you to wait as she keeps her eye on group rates and special offers and pinpoints the best time to book.

Dawn also suggests that if you're bringing kids with you, it's a good idea to consider booking the shortest possible travel times. She can work with you to find the quickest flights and most accessible shuttles from the airport to your resort.

The most important piece of advice that Dawn offers is to make sure that your wedding is all about what YOU want first. Secondly, Dawn encourages you to keep your guests in mind. "You want to make your wedding special and unique, but the entire trip should be special and unique for your guests." To help figure out the ideal location for both you and your guests, Dawn says that your target budget is key. Other important points like the beach, pools, food, entertainment and size of the resort will also help you decide which resort is best for you.

Planning your Destination Wedding...

To get in touch with Dawn, the first step is to book a private appointment so that you can meet in person. Most couples will meet with Dawn during the evening, at the Northstar office in Kitchener. Before your meeting, Dawn will do some basic research for you based on your budget and destination ideas. She'll also ask you for details such as whether or not you're bringing children, what month you want to travel and what kind of flexibility you have in terms of location and dates.

When you meet, Dawn will spend most of her time listening to your wedding must-haves and wish list- so that she can focus on what you want for your wedding day and what kind of trip you want for your guests. Next, she will match your wants to what's available and also outline the services you'll get when you book with her. She will help you plan your travel, book your wedding date, time and location then connect you with the resort wedding coordinator to take it from there. She also acts as liaison between you and the resort for anything you may need help with.

Next, Dawn will put together a package for you based on your meeting as well as general destination planning information. About half of the couples that Dawn meets already have a good idea of where they want to get married. If you really can't decide between two or three resorts, Dawn suggests that you look closely at their wedding packages and choose one based on your favourite package.

Within a week of this meeting, you'll have solid offers and quotes from the tour operators to help you narrow down your choices.

Once you've selected your resort, Dawn will book the wedding day, ceremony time and location with the resort. If you're having a legal ceremony, Dawn will also confirm the officiant's availability. From here, Dawn will book your transportation.
Once the trip is booked, Dawn's job is all about your group travel. She'll manage your group, add guests as they RSVP, make sure that everyone has the proper documentation, and take care of any other travel details that may come up. Throughout the entire booking process, Dawn is with you every step of the way, "It takes the stress off the bride and groom. I want you to love what you're promoting to your guests."

When it comes to inviting your guests to your destination wedding you have two choices. If you're planning your wedding more than one year in advance, you'll want to send out save the date cards with details like your wedding location and travel dates so that guests have plenty of notice. If you're planning less than a year in advance, you'll send invitations with all the specific details so that your guests can start booking their trips!
